Oracle fetch first 5 rows only
WebApr 15, 2024 · [21] PostgreSQL – FETCH 문 예시 01: 여기에서는 샘플 데이터베이스의 영화 테이블에서 "제목"으로 정렬된 영화의 처음 10개 행을 쿼리합니다. WebIf there is no ORDER BY clause in the original DB2 query, you can just add ROWNUM condition as follows: Oracle : -- Rows are not ordered SELECT name FROM cities WHERE rownum <= 3; Result: name Paris New York Prague But if you need to sort rows before applying ROWNUM, you have to use a subquery:
Oracle fetch first 5 rows only
Did you know?
WebFirst, you need to write a CTE in which you assign a number to each row within each group. To do that, you can use the ROW_NUMBER () function. In OVER (), you specify the groups into which the rows should be divided ( PARTITION BY) and the order in which the numbers should be assigned to the rows ( ORDER BY ). WebTop-n SQL using the row_number function: You can query the top 100 rows using the Oracle row_number () and " over " syntax. Let's consider a way to display the top n rows from a …
WebMay 30, 2024 · Oh, sorry. Brainfart, I just answered for Oracle. The proper way to do this is in your specific situation is to look and see if there's only ever one default manufacturer per product (as there would be in a decent design). If there is, you only need the filter condition (moved from the subquery to the main query) and don't need the inner select. WebUse FETCH FIRST nROWS ONLY clause to limit the number of rows in the result table to nrows. FETCH FIRST nROWS ONLY has the following benefits: When you use FETCH statements to retrieve data from a result table, the fetch clause causes Db2to retrieve only the number of rows that you need.
WebMar 20, 2024 · Is there a way to make a select statement retrieves all the rows when the clause FETCH FIRST n ROWS ONLY is used? say I have the function: function … Web首先,您應該始終將order by與fetch first ... oracle 支持fetch next ... select primary_key, text_field, series_id from my_table order by series_id offset 0 fetch next 3 rows only with …
WebAug 23, 2024 · FETCH FIRST 5 ROWS ONLY Notice the FETCH FIRST 5 ROWS ONLY clause which tells the database that we are interested in fetching just the first 5 records only. Another thing to notice is that we are using an ORDER BY clause since, otherwise, there is no guarantee which are the first records to be included in the returning result set.
WebThe SELECT TOP command is used to select a specified number of rows from a database. For example, SELECT TOP 2 * FROM Customers; Here, the SQL command selects the first … how does stocks and shares workWebMar 21, 2024 · Now, we understand that how to use the Fetch Clause in Oracle Database, along with the Specified Offset and we also understand that Fetch clause is the newly added clause in the Oracle Database 12c or it is the new feature added in the Oracle database 12c. Now consider the below example: Suppose we a have a table named myTable with below … photo storage software freeWebApr 14, 2024 · The FETCH statement is used to retrieve a single row of data from a cursor. When used with BULK COLLECT, the FETCH statement retrieves multiple rows of data at … photo storm hildesheimWebAs the FIRST_ROWS (n) hint is cost-based, Oracle recommends that you collect statistics on your tables before you use this hint. You use the FIRST_ROWS (n) hint in cases where you … photo store harvard squareWebApr 11, 2024 · 질문목록. [ORACLE] 간단한 6줄짜리 풀이 (ROWNUM 대신 FETCH FIRST N ROWS ONLY 활용) 강의로 돌아가기. how does stomata help in photosynthesishttp://www.dba-oracle.com/t_offset_fet_first_rows_only.htm how does stonehenge work with the sunWebSelect Count(*),Count(1),Sum(1) From Emp Fetch First 5 Rows Only / Row limiting clause (fetch first in your case) is executed last, even after order by. So your query reads all rows … how does stone ocean end manga